ORDER

ORDER 1. This petition is directed against order dated 23.08.2024 passed by the Deputy Commissioner, State Tax, Azamgarh under Section 73 of the Goods and Service Tax Act, 2017 whereby demand has been created against the petitioner. 2. Submission has been made that notices issued under Section 73 of the Act, were uploaded on 'Additional Notices and Orders' Tab of the G.S.T. Portal, which is evident from Annexure-4 and consequently, the petitioner being unaware of issuance of the notices as well as passing of the order, could neither appear before the authority nor question the validity of the impugned order within the period of limitation. 3.
